Pharmacologically modulating the noradrenergic arousal system to reduce freezing of gait in Parkinson’s disease: a multi-center and multi-modal approach.

Conditions

Parkinson's disease

Brief summary

The effect of atomoxetine vs. placebo on the percentage of time frozen during FOG-provoking gait tasks in the dopaminergic OFF-state.

Detailed description

The effect of atomoxetine vs. placebo on the percentage of time frozen during FOG-provoking gait tasks in the dopaminergic ON-state., The effect of atomoxetine vs placebo on brain network topology, as calculated by the average integration/segregation coefficient.
